二進制轉化十進制方法有無符號整數二進制數轉化為十進制的方法、帶符號二進制整數轉化為十進制數的方法、十進制整數轉換為二進制整數原理。
1、無符號整數二進制數轉化為十進制的方法
無符號整數的二進制轉化為十進制數,從二進制數的右邊第壹位起,從右往左,先用二制位置上的數乘以2的相應位數的冪,然後把每壹位的乘積相加即可得到二進制數對應的十進制數。無符號整數,即二進制數沒有符號位表示正負。
2、帶符號二進制整數轉化為十進制數的方法
帶符號的二進制數轉化為十進制數,先觀察二進制數最高位是什麽數,如果是1,則表示是負數,如果是0則表示是正數,確定符號後再來轉化為十進制數。對於帶符號的二進制整數轉換為十進制數,需要註意符號位的處理。
3、十進制整數轉換為二進制整數原理
眾所周知,二進制的基數為2,我們十進制化二進制時所除的2就是它的基數。某進制計數制中各位數字符號所表示的數值表示該數字符號值乘壹個與數字符號有關的常數,該常數稱為 “位權 ”。位權的大小是以基數為底,數字符號所處的位置的序號為指數的整數次冪。
二進制轉化十進制的兩個方法應用
1、計算機編程
在計算機編程中,計算機內部的數字和數據都是以二進制形式存儲和處理的。在需要將二進制數轉換為十進制數的場景下,比如需要將二進制表示的數據轉化為人類可讀的形式,或者進行數值計算時,就需要用到二進制轉十進制的方法。
2、網絡通信
在計算機網絡通信中,數字常常以二進制形式進行傳輸。然而,對於人類來說,更容易理解和處理十進制數字。在網絡通信中,經常需要將接收到的二進制數據轉換為十進制,以便更好地進行分析和處理。